Exploring the Key Aspects of Forward Rate Parity

Definition and Core Concepts:

Forward rate parity posits that the forward exchange rate between two currencies should be equal to the spot exchange rate adjusted for the difference in interest rates between the two countries. Mathematically, it can be expressed as:

F = S * [(1 + i<sub>d</sub>) / (1 + i<sub>f</sub>)]

Where:

  • F = Forward exchange rate
  • S = Spot exchange rate
  • i<sub>d</sub> = Interest rate in the domestic country
  • i<sub>f</sub> = Interest rate in the foreign country

This equation implies that if the interest rate in the domestic country is higher than in the foreign country, the domestic currency will trade at a forward discount (F < S). Conversely, if the domestic interest rate is lower, the domestic currency will trade at a forward premium (F > S). The magnitude of the premium or discount reflects the interest rate differential.

Relationship with Interest Rate Parity:

Forward rate parity is closely linked to interest rate parity (IRP). IRP suggests that the difference in interest rates between two countries should be offset by the expected change in the exchange rate. If IRP holds, then investing in a high-interest-rate country should yield the same return as investing in a low-interest-rate country after accounting for exchange rate movements. FRP is essentially an extension of IRP, providing a specific prediction for the future exchange rate based on current interest rate differentials. In an efficient market, FRP and IRP should hold simultaneously.

Practical Applications:

  • Hedging: Businesses engaged in international trade use forward contracts to lock in future exchange rates, mitigating the risk of adverse currency movements. FRP provides a benchmark against which to evaluate the price of forward contracts offered by banks.
  • Speculation: Traders can speculate on future exchange rate movements based on their assessment of whether the current forward rate accurately reflects market expectations. If they believe the forward rate is mispriced relative to FRP, they may engage in arbitrage strategies to profit from the discrepancy.

Challenges and Solutions:

  • Transaction Costs: Real-world markets are subject to transaction costs (brokerage fees, bid-ask spreads), which can cause deviations from FRP.
  • Risk Premiums: Investors may demand a risk premium for holding assets denominated in currencies perceived as riskier. This can impact the equilibrium forward rate, causing deviations from FRP predictions.
  • Capital Controls: Government regulations that restrict the free flow of capital can prevent the full equalization of interest rates and lead to deviations from FRP.

Exploring the Connection Between Covered Interest Rate Parity and Forward Rate Parity

Covered interest rate parity (CIRP) is closely related to FRP. CIRP essentially states that the return from investing in a foreign currency, hedged using a forward contract, should be equal to the return from investing in the domestic currency. This eliminates the exchange rate risk, making the comparison straightforward. If CIRP holds, then the forward rate perfectly offsets the interest rate differential. FRP is the theoretical foundation for CIRP, providing the expected future exchange rate used in the hedging calculation. The relationship is one of cause and effect: FRP predicts the forward rate; CIRP verifies whether the market-determined forward rate aligns with this prediction.

Key Factors to Consider:

Roles and Real-World Examples: The role of CIRP is to test the validity of FRP in the market. If CIRP holds, it suggests that market participants are pricing forward contracts efficiently, aligning with the FRP prediction. However, deviations in CIRP often reflect deviations from FRP due to market frictions and risk perceptions.

Risks and Mitigations: The primary risk associated with relying on CIRP and FRP is the potential for deviations due to market imperfections. Mitigating this risk involves understanding the potential sources of deviations (transaction costs, risk premiums, capital controls) and carefully considering these factors when making investment decisions or hedging strategies.

Impact and Implications: The consistent failure of CIRP to hold in many real-world instances highlights the limitations of FRP as a purely predictive tool. This emphasizes the importance of considering market imperfections and other factors, such as market sentiment and geopolitical events, when making decisions based on exchange rate forecasts.

Further Analysis: Examining Transaction Costs in Greater Detail

Transaction costs play a significant role in causing deviations from both FRP and CIRP. These costs, including bid-ask spreads, brokerage fees, and taxes, directly impact the profitability of arbitrage strategies that aim to exploit discrepancies between the predicted and observed forward rates. High transaction costs can eliminate the incentive for arbitrage, leading to persistent deviations from the theoretical parity conditions. The magnitude of transaction costs varies across different markets and currency pairs, highlighting the importance of considering these market-specific factors. Empirical studies often incorporate transaction costs into their analyses to assess the true extent of deviations from FRP.

FAQ Section: Answering Common Questions About Forward Rate Parity

Q: What is forward rate parity?

A: Forward rate parity (FRP) is a theoretical concept in international finance that suggests the forward exchange rate between two currencies should reflect the current spot exchange rate adjusted for the difference in interest rates between the two countries.

Q: How is forward rate parity used in practice?

A: FRP serves as a benchmark for evaluating the fairness of forward exchange rates, informing hedging decisions, and guiding speculation strategies. It helps businesses manage currency risk and investors identify potential arbitrage opportunities.

Q: What are the limitations of forward rate parity?

A: FRP's limitations stem from its underlying assumptions, which often don't hold perfectly in reality. Transaction costs, risk premiums, capital controls, and market imperfections can all cause deviations from FRP.

Q: Does forward rate parity always hold?

A: No, forward rate parity does not always hold. Deviations from FRP are frequently observed in real-world markets, reflecting the complexity and imperfections of the global financial system.
